Kyle Shanahan Takes Blame for Crash That Left Him With Broken Bones and 40 Stitches
SANTA CLARA, July 30 -- Nobody required Kyle Shanahan to say it. The Palo Alto police had already ruled out drugs and alcohol. The other driver, a 21-year-old in an SUV, was physically unharmed. There was no investigation bearing down on him, no pending citation, no legal mechanism demanding he identify himself as the cause of the collision. He said it anyway.
The San Francisco 49ers head coach confirmed last week that on July 14, in a neighborhood near his Northern California home, his phone slipped from his lap. When he reached down for it and sat back up, the airbag deployed. His car crossed into oncoming traffic. The young driver's vehicle took the impact.
